  • Abstract
    Instant messaging (IM) is a form of real-time communication between two or more people based on typed text. The text is conveyed via computers connected over a network such as the Internet. Today instant messaging system is an important technology for most Internet users all over the world. This article describes a new development in the branch of instant messaging systems that allows to translate typed and received messages from one language to another. Solution that is described in this article can help people from different countries who speak different languages to communicate with each other through online messengers with any other additional help.
